Exponential formulae in quantum stochastic calculus

Proceedings of the Royal Society of Edinburgh: Section A Mathematics, 1996
The rigorous definition of time-ordered exponentials, solving quantum linear stochastic differential equations, is extended to Boson and Fermion stochastic calculi with infinitely many degrees of freedom. The relation to the classicalmultiplicative stochastic integral, solving the Doleans exponential equation, is discussed.

Wick Calculus of Generalized Operators and its Applications to Quantum Stochastic Calculus

Infinite Dimensional Analysis, Quantum Probability and Related Topics, 1998
A nonlinear and stochastic analysis of free Bose field is established in the framework of white noise calculus. Wick algebra structure is introduced in the space of generalized operators generated by quantum white noise, some fundamental properties of the calculus based on the Wick algebra are investigated.

Quantum Stochastic Calculus and Applications — A Review

1998
It has been a little more than a decade since this subject, as it is understood today, came into being with the seminal paper of Hudson and Parthasarathy [1]. Since then the subject has seen rapid development and many of these can be found in the monographs of Parthasarathy [2] and Meyer [3]. Here I want to discuss some of the more recent developments.
